The distinct flavor imparted by charcoal is unmatched. Gas grills, while efficient, often produce a blander taste. Charcoal, on the other hand, adds a smoky depth and complexity that elevates any grilled dish, from juicy burgers to perfectly seared steaks. This subtle smokiness is what separates a good cookout from a truly exceptional one, a difference your dad will surely appreciate.

Beyond the superior taste, charcoal grilling offers a more engaging experience. The process of preparing the coals, managing the heat, and tending the flames is a rewarding ritual in itself. It’s a hands-on approach that allows for more control over the cooking process and creates a more interactive and enjoyable experience for the whole family. Think of it as a bonding activity, a shared experience that transcends simple meal preparation.
